10 hours ago, dgw1 said:

Thanks Paul. Yes I mean the 360 deg displays which can be disconcerting when you are just stopped in traffic or at traffic lights.  

David, if you want to turn it off you can do so but it will disable the auto operation of the cameras (except reversing).
This will only be an issue if you use the cameras for parking adjacent to a kerb, for instance, or if you use the junction view cameras, in which case you will have to manually turn on the 360 cameras using the switch on the lower right of the dash.

Disabling the auto operation is no good for me since I need the junction view facility for exiting our driveway & I can’t be bothered with keep turning the 360 cameras on everytime I want to exit the drive.

Anyhow, to disable the camera coming on when coming to a near stop just turn off the auto operation. You will see an icon labelled “auto” on the lower right of the screen when the cameras come on, in anything other than reverse. Move the cursor over it & press.
To turn the cameras on you will now have to switch them on manually. Reselecting “auto” will bring back the auto operation again.
